Kwanzaa: A Family Affair
Book Description
"A handbook for parents and children about celebrating the African-American harvest festival. The first two chapters define the holiday: its principles, vocabulary, etc. The third chapter takes readers through the seven days, describing what to do and sometimes how to do it. There is also a chapter with crafts....Another chapter offers ideas for gifts and recipes. Walter uses the tone of a persona... More
